Mount Stromlo Observatory located in the west of Canberra, Australia, is part of the Research School of Astronomy and Astrophysics at the Australian National University. Australia's oldest telescope and several others at the observatory were destroyed by bushfire in 2003. Derived from Wikipedia licensed CC-BY-SA.
